Artificial Intelligence (AI) and large language models (LLM), such as Chatgate, are changing how we learn. But what does this mean for AI and learning retention? Although these devices provide immediate answer and personal support, experts are starting to question whether this feature can actually reduce our ability to maintain knowledge in the long term.

How AI changes learning experience
AI-managed platforms can personalize education by meeting each learner’s speed, style and needs. This corresponding approach is credited to increase the engagement and in some cases, retention rates improve up to 30%. Facilities such as adaptive quiz, intelligent tuition, and spatted repetition are designed to strengthen memory and help in information sticks. For students struggling with traditional methods, AI can break up obstacles, making learning more accessible and inclusive.
The double-aided sword: facility vs deep education
However, recent research suggests that AI provides great convenience, can reduce long -term learning retention. In a series of experiments at Wharton School University, Pennsylvania, participants showed weakly to participants using LLMS such as chatgpt for research subjects and produced less original insights than those using traditional search engines. The Region? AI often gives a brief, ready-made answer, active connectivity, significant thinking and synthesis for permanent learning reduces the need for synthetic materials.
A similar pattern emerged in the 2024 study involving high school students: Those who rely on AI equipment performed better on immediate assignments, but scored less on later tests, which required memories and understanding without AI aid. Researchers found that passive use of AI, simply to seek answers, could cause superficial learning, where the information quickly forgets.

Finding the correct balance with AI and learning retention
Despite these concerns, AI is not naturally bad to learn. When used carefully, such as students criticize or ask questions to criticize the AI-borne draft, AI can encourage deep engagement and support retention. AI has to be integrated as an alternative, not an alternative, as a supplement for important learning and human guidance.
Teachers play an important role in this balance. By designing the lessons that students need to have a serious interaction with AI and reflect on what they learn, teachers can use the benefits of AI, reducing their shortcomings.
